Noam Chomsky’s Theory of Language Acquisition
Language acquisition is a fascinating aspect of human development that has intrigued linguists, psychologists, and cognitive scientists for decades. Among the most influential figures in this field is Noam Chomsky, whose groundbreaking theories have revolutionized our understanding of how humans learn language.
In this blog post, we’ll explore Chomsky’s theory of language acquisition, its implications for linguistics, and how it has shaped our understanding of the way we learn and use language.
Who is Noam Chomsky?
Noam Chomsky is widely regarded as one of the most important linguists of the 20th century. Born in 1928, Chomsky has made significant contributions to various fields, including linguistics, cognitive science, philosophy, and political activism. However, it is his work in linguistics that has earned him the title “the father of modern linguistics.”
Chomsky’s Linguistic Revolution
In the 1950s and 1960s, Chomsky proposed a radical new approach to understanding language. His theories challenged the prevailing behaviorist views of language acquisition, which posited that language is learned through external stimuli and reinforcement.
